[dʒɪl], (Noun)
Definitions:
- a unit of liquid measure, equal to a quarter of a pint.
Phrases:
Origin
:
Middle English: from Old French gille ‘measure or container for wine’, from late Latin gillo ‘water pot’
[ɡɪl], (Noun)
Definitions:
- a deep ravine, especially a wooded one.
- a narrow mountain stream.
Phrases:
Origin
:
Middle English: from Old Norse gil ‘deep glen’. The spelling ghyll was introduced by Wordsworth
[dʒɪl], (Noun)
Definitions:
- a female ferret.
- a young woman.
Phrases:
Origin
:
late Middle English: abbreviation of the given name Gillian
